7.3 Doppler effect for sound waves

1 understand that when a source of sound waves moves relative to a stationary observer, the observed
frequency is different from the source frequency (understanding of the Doppler effect for a stationary
source and a moving observer is not required)
2 use the expression fο = fsv /(v ± vs) for the observed frequency when a source of sound waves moves
relative to a stationary observer
